![](https://img-blog.csdnimg.cn/20201014180756919.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
工程技术
文章平均质量分 51
江河(Krisen)
关关难过关关过,长路漫漫且灿灿,山山漫漫结成关,人人草草尽走散
展开
-
《手把手带你学会git开发流程》
该命令的意思是把远程库中的更新合并到(pull=fetch+merge)本地库中,–-rebase的作用是取消掉本地库中刚刚的commit,并把他们接到更新后的版本库之中。如果你是组织者,那可以直接克隆主项目,如果你是社区成员,你看到这个项目不错,你也想贡献你的代码,那你需要fork,点击fork。总之就是 我提交上自己的fork的仓库 同步的时候 从远端同步,递增推送,层层关系,大概就是这样。对于fork的主仓库是没有主仓库信息的,我们需要追踪他,所以要添加上游地址。左边对应主仓库的地址,右边自己的。原创 2023-02-04 12:53:37 · 597 阅读 · 2 评论 -
《线程池》
程序里的指令操作,涉及IO的一些操作,比如设备、文件、网络操作(等待客户端连接IO操作是可以把程序阻塞住的)单核上,严格意义上还是只执行一个线程,每个线程时间片占用的CPU时间片非常短,宏观上看还是串行的。多核上,多个线程是在真正的同时执行。程序里的指令操作都是用作计算的。原创 2022-11-22 14:39:34 · 140 阅读 · 0 评论 -
《玩转Git三剑客》
git checkout 3d4731d90 我们切换到这个commit中 并没有创建分支 会进入分离头指针的状态 当我们 改动文件并commit时,如下,若不创建分支补充,会当作垃圾处理。git add -u 在已经添加到暂存区的文件,一并在此添加管理(避免修改了这些文件,繁琐添加,所以 -u 一并处理)将文件添加到暂存区,此时文件已经被git管理,可以暂存 也可以回退,添加之后在提交到仓库分支。查找 文件类型 哈希值值。ssh -keygen -t -rsa -b 4096 -C “邮箱”原创 2022-09-18 09:53:29 · 514 阅读 · 0 评论 -
手撸 json解析器
3.名称 :值对 ,字符串(string)、数值(number)、对象(object)、数组(array), true、false、null。2.数组 [1,2,“three”,“four”,true,false,null,[1,2],{“name”:“兮动人”}]父类指针指向 子类对象 强转子类 纹丝不动 地址不变 内容也不变。父类指针指向子类对象 虚函数定义下 使用子类函数。可读性良好的一种文本格式(存储信息)友元类 可以使用该类下的成员函数。1.对象 { 名称:值对 }...原创 2022-08-31 16:09:33 · 84 阅读 · 0 评论 -
git (linux)
git安装 进入文件夹 创建仓库 git init 回到主目录 编辑gitconfig 生成ssh密钥 在ssh文件中 生成 下图三个文件 .pub公钥 添加 克隆项目 git clone 写好的代码 git add 文件 git commit -m “****”; 然后在提交到远程的git push origin 分支名称(master) ...原创 2021-09-28 09:17:45 · 77 阅读 · 0 评论 -
GDB调试
GDB四个功能: -g 加入调试信息 GDB启动、退出、查看代码 断点操作 GDB命令 - 调试命令 循环中断点去除掉 才可以Until原创 2021-09-04 18:02:54 · 82 阅读 · 0 评论 -
Makefile
Makefile: 定义了一系列规则来指定哪些文件先编译,哪些文件后编译甚至更复杂的功能,带来的好处是”自动化编译“只需一个make命令 规则: Makefile中其它规则一般都是为第一条规则服务的 变量: 函数: 优化 结果 末尾同时要删除 *.o ...原创 2021-09-04 15:53:43 · 50 阅读 · 0 评论 -
动态库和静态库制作使用教程
静态库和动态库 区别: 1.静态库在程序的链接阶段被复制到了程序中; 2.动态库在链接阶段没有被复制到程序中,而是在程序执行时由系统动态加载到内存中供程序使用 命名规则: 1.Linux: libxxx.a 2.windows: libxxx.lib 静态库的制作: 执行 gcc -c add.c div.c mult.c sub.c 请看: 流程: 输入 ar rcs libcalc.a add.o sub.o mult.o div.o 生成静态库成功 静态库的使用 library假设是我们的原创 2021-09-02 16:48:27 · 154 阅读 · 1 评论